בעולם שבו המובייל תפס את מקומו כשחקן המרכזי בגולש היומיומי, אתרי אינטרנט צריכים להתאים עצמם לכל סוגי המכשירים – ולא רק למחשבים שולחניים. הפיתוח למובייל הפך להיות תחום קריטי במלאכת בניית אתרים. מפתחי אתרים נדרשים להבין את הצרכים הספציפיים של הגולש הנייד ולבנות אתרי אינטרנט שיתפקדו בצורה חלקה ונוחה גם במכשירים ניידים. מהן האתגרים וההזדמנויות שמביא איתו פיתוח אתרים למובייל, ואיך מפתחים יכולים להצליח בשדה הקרב הזה?
עולם המובייל והצורך בעיצוב רספונסיבי
מאז תחילת העשור האחרון, מספר המשתמשים באינטרנט דרך מכשירים ניידים כמו סמארטפונים וטאבלטים עוקף את השימוש במחשבים שולחניים. כמעט 60% מהתנועה באינטרנט כיום מגיעה מהמובייל, מה שמעיד על הצורך הגובר בתכנון ובפיתוח אתרים שמתאימים באופן מושלם למכשירים אלו.
עיצוב רספונסיבי (Responsive Design) הפך לכלל ברזל בתחום פיתוח אתרים. המשמעות היא שהאתר מתכוונן ומסתדר בצורה אוטומטית לפי גודל המסך של המכשיר שבו הוא מוצג. מפתחי אתרים צריכים לוודא שהאתר לא רק נראה טוב במובייל, אלא גם עובד בצורה מהירה ויעילה.
אתגרים בפיתוח אתרים למובייל
אף על פי שהרבה מהעבודה עם אתרי המובייל מבוססת על התאמה אישית של עיצובים קיימים, ישנם אתגרים רבים בפיתוח אתרים למובייל:
1. מהירות טעינה
משתמשי מובייל לא סבלניים לאתרים איטיים. כל שנייה של טעינה יכולה להוביל לאובדן מבקרים. מפתחי אתרים נדרשים לבצע אופטימיזציה מהירה של קבצים, לדחוס תמונות ולהשתמש בטכניקות כמו Lazy Loading (טעינת תוכן רק כשיש צורך) על מנת לשפר את זמני הטעינה.
2. התאמת עיצובים למידות המסך השונות
מכשירים ניידים מגיעים במידות מסך שונות, ולכל מכשיר יש את האתגרים שלו. העיצוב צריך להיות ברור ומובן בכל גודל מסך – החל ממסכים גדולים של טאבלטים ועד מסכים קטנים של סמארטפונים. זה דורש עבודה מדויקת, במיוחד כשמדובר בטקסטים, תמונות ואלמנטים אינטראקטיביים.
3. תפעול אינטראקטיבי
בניגוד למחשב שולחני שבו משתמשים בעכבר, במובייל הגולש משתמש במגע. המשמעות היא שהאלמנטים האינטראקטיביים כמו כפתורים, תפריטים, טפסים או קישורים צריכים להיות גדולים מספיק כדי שאפשר יהיה ללחוץ עליהם בקלות, ויש להימנע משימוש בעכבר, שמאגר הטכניקות בו שונה.
4. ההבדלים בין דפדפנים
גם אם האתר מותאם בצורה טובה למובייל, צריך לוודא שהוא מציג את עצמו באופן אחיד בכל הדפדפנים הנפוצים (Chrome, Safari, Firefox ועוד). כל דפדפן מתפקד מעט שונה, והמפתח צריך לוודא שהאתר נראה טוב ופועל באופן אחיד בכל אחד מהם.
כלים וטכנולוגיות לפיתוח למובייל
כדי להתמודד עם אתגרים אלו, מפתחי אתרים משתמשים בטכנולוגיות וכלים חדשניים:
1. Media Queries
כלי המאפשר לכלול קוד CSS מותאם אישית עבור סוגי מסכים שונים. בעזרתו, מפתחי אתרים יכולים לקבוע כיצד ייראה האתר כשנראה על מסך קטן (כמו בסמארטפון) וכיצד הוא ייראה על מסך גדול יותר (כמו מחשבים שולחניים).
2. Frameworks כמו Bootstrap ו-Foundation
ספריות CSS אלו מציעות מבנים מוכנים מראש שמאיצים את העבודה על עיצוב רספונסיבי. הן כוללות סגנונות עיצוביים וכלים לבניית גרידים רספונסיביים, דבר שמסייע בהפיכת האתר לנגיש ומעוצב כראוי על כל סוגי המסכים.
3. PWA (Progressive Web Apps)
אתרי PWA מציעים חוויית משתמש דמוית אפליקציה, עם טעינה מהירה, שמירה על נתונים באופן אוטומטי, והיכולת לעבוד גם כאשר אין חיבור אינטרנט. אפליקציות אלו פועלות בצורה מצוינת על מכשירים ניידים ומעניקות חוויית משתמש איכותית, קרובה מאוד לזו של אפליקציות native.
הזדמנויות בתחום פיתוח אתרים למובייל
תחום פיתוח אתרים למובייל הוא תחום עם הזדמנויות גדולות. מעבר לעובדה שלמובייל יש כיום חשיבות רבה בשימוש היומיומי של הגולש, יש הרבה אפשרויות לעסקים להפיק יתרונות מהפיתוח למובייל.
1. הגדלת קהל הלקוחות
אתרים שמתפקדים בצורה מצוינת במובייל מאפשרים לעסקים להגיע לקהל רחב יותר, כולל לקוחות שמחפשים חווית קנייה או שירות דרך המכשירים הניידים.
2. שיפור חוויית המשתמש
אתרים רספונסיביים שנראים טוב ועובדים בצורה חלקה על מכשירים ניידים מספקים חוויית משתמש מעולה, מה שמגביר את שביעות רצון הלקוחות ומפחית את שיעור הנטישה של האתר.
3. אפקטיביות בפרסום
מכיוון שיותר ויותר פרסומים מקוונים נראים על מכשירים ניידים, אתרי אינטרנט שמותאמים למובייל מקבלים יחס טוב יותר בתוצאות חיפוש, במיוחד כאשר הם ממומנים. עסקים יכולים להפיק הרבה יותר מפרסום אינטרנטי אם האתר שלהם מותאם לגמרי למובייל.
לסיכום
פיתוח אתרים למובייל הוא תחום קריטי שבעצם מכתיב את העתיד של הדרך בה גולשים צורכים אתרים. כל מפתח אתרים חייב להיות מעודכן בטכנולוגיות החדשות ביותר בתחום הפיתוח הרספונסיבי, ולהבין את הצרכים הייחודיים של הגולש הנייד. על ידי עבודה מדויקת, שימוש בכלים מתקדמים ושמירה על ביצועים מהירים, מפתחי אתרים יכולים להבטיח חוויות משתמש מעולות שימשכו וימשיכו את קהל הלקוחות.